Our Garage Door Installation Services in Sunrise
New Door Installation
A full new door installation in Sunrise covers everything: removing the old door, inspecting the frame and header, installing new tracks and hardware, hanging the new door, and balancing the springs before we leave. In Sunrise’s older subdivisions, that pre-installation frame inspection almost always turns up rot or corrosion that the homeowner didn’t know was there — we account for that honestly before the job starts, not after. A new door installation in Sunrise runs $700–$2,200 depending on door width, material, insulation rating, and whether existing hardware needs to be replaced mid-job.

Single Car Door
Single-car door replacements are the most common installation call we get from Sunrise’s 1970s–1980s neighborhoods, particularly along Nob Hill Road and in the Springtree community. Those original wood doors have had forty-plus years of South Florida humidity working on them, and by the time a homeowner calls us, the bottom rail is usually splitting and the panels have swollen beyond alignment. A new insulated steel single-car door in Sunrise typically comes in at $700–$1,100 installed — and it will last two or three times as long as another wood door in this climate.

Double Car Door
Double-car door installations in Sunrise require a wind-load rated panel under Broward County’s Florida Building Code — this isn’t optional and it’s not a upsell. A non-compliant door will fail inspection and have to come down. We spec every double-car installation to meet Broward’s wind requirements from the start, which saves Sunrise homeowners the cost and headache of a failed inspection. Double-car installations in this market run $1,100–$2,200 depending on style, material, and opener configuration.

Custom Garage Door
Some Sunrise homes — particularly the larger properties along the canal corridors near University Drive — have non-standard opening sizes or architectural styles that need a door built to spec. We work with Clopay, Amarr, and Wayne Dalton custom lines and can source steel, carriage-house, and modern aluminum designs built to exact measurements. Lead times vary by manufacturer, but we handle the whole process: measurement, order, delivery coordination, and installation, so nothing falls through the cracks between steps.

Common Garage Door Installation Problems We See in Sunrise Homes
- Wood door warping beyond repair in Welleby and Springtree: Homes built during the 1970s–1980s boom in these communities often still have their original single-car wood doors. Decades of Sunrise’s humidity cause the wood frames to swell, split at the bottom rail, and pull out of track alignment — at that point, new panels alone don’t fix the problem, and full replacement is the only practical path.
- Salt-accelerated corrosion on springs and cables discovered mid-installation: Sunrise sits in Broward County’s coastal humidity corridor, where salt-laden air from nearby Everglades drainage canals eats through torsion spring coatings and cable strands faster than it does in inland cities. We frequently find broken or nearly-broken springs and frayed cables during a new door installation on a door that looked serviceable in photos — those get replaced on the same visit. Spring repair adds $180–$340; cable repair adds $130–$250.
- Doors selected without Broward County wind-load compliance: Florida Building Code mandates wind-rated panels for Broward County, and doors purchased through big-box retailers or out-of-area suppliers often don’t meet spec. We’ve removed and re-installed doors in Sunrise more than once because the original installer didn’t check the wind-load certification before ordering. We verify compliance before anything is ordered.
- Frame rot concealed by painted wood on older Sunrise homes: The same humidity that warps wood doors also works on the surrounding frame. On many of the 1980s-era homes near Rock Island and along the Welleby corridor, a wood door that looks functional from the outside has a frame that’s compromised at the jamb — which we catch during our pre-installation inspection, not after we’ve already pulled the old door.

What Makes Sunrise Different — and Why It Matters for Your Installation
Sunrise sits within Broward County’s high-humidity coastal corridor, where salt-laden air from the nearby Everglades drainage canals and the Atlantic’s proximity accelerates corrosion on steel hardware and torsion springs faster than you’d see in inland cities like Coral Springs just miles to the west. That distinction matters when you’re selecting a replacement door. A bare steel door with a thin factory coating will start showing surface rust within a few seasons in Sunrise’s zip code 33304 environment. We specifically recommend doors with galvanized steel construction and factory baked-on finishes — not painted over raw steel — and we tell every Sunrise customer that up front because it affects the ten-year picture, not just the install-day picture.
The 1970s–1980s housing stock in Welleby and Springtree compounds this. Those homes were built before Florida’s post-Hurricane Andrew building code reforms, which means original doors and frames weren’t designed to the wind-load standards Broward County now requires. When we install a replacement door in these neighborhoods, we’re not just swapping panels — we’re bringing the opening into current code compliance, which protects both the home and the homeowner’s insurance position.
